آیسی AT89C52
AT89C52
342,300 تومان
موجود
این آیسی یک میکروکنترلر 8 بیتی است که بر پایه معماری 8051 ایجاد شده است. این آیسی یکی از مدلهای پرطرفدار و قدرتمند در خانواده میکروکنترلرهای 8051 است.
معرفی آیسی AT89C52:
این آیسی دارای واحد پردازشی 8 بیتی، حافظه برنامهریزی Flash 8 کیلوبایتی، حافظه داده RAM 256 بایتی و 4 پورت ورودی/خروجی دیجیتال است. همچنین، دارای رابط UART برای ارتباط سریال و رابط SPI برای ارتباط سریع و پروتکل SPI با دستگاههای خارجی است. این میکروکنترلر همچنین از تایمرها، تولید سیگنال PWM و دیگر ویژگیهای مفید در کنترل و رویدادهای زمانی پشتیبانی میکند.
کاربرد های آیسی AT89C52:
- سیستمهای کنترلی صنعتی:این آیسی به دلیل قدرت پردازشی خود و امکانات کنترلی مانند پورتهای ورودی/خروجی دیجیتال، تایمرها و رابطهای ارتباطی، در سیستمهای کنترلی صنعتی مورد استفاده قرار میگیرد.
- سیستمهای اتوماسیون خانگی: این آیسی میتواند در سیستمهای اتوماسیون خانگی استفاده شود، مانند کنترل دما، نورپردازی، سیستمهای امنیتی و سایر کاربردهای خانگی.
- سیستمهای توسعه الکترونیک: این آیسی در سیستمهای توسعه الکترونیکی مانند بردهای آموزشی، طراحی و توسعه مدارهای الکترونیکی کوچک و سایر پروژههای الکترونیکی مورد استفاده قرار میگیرد.
- سیستمهای کنترل ترافیک: در سیستمهای کنترل ترافیک شهری و محیطی، این آیسی به عنوان قسمتی از کنترلرهای ترافیکی و سیستمهای سمافور استفاده میشود.
- سیستمهای خودرو: این آیسی میتواند در سیستمهای خودرو مانند کنترل موتور، سیستمهای امنیتی، سیستمهای کنترل دما و سایر کاربردهای خودرو مورد استفاده قرار گیرد.
- ساخت ابزارهای قابل حمل: به عنوان مثال، این آیسی در ساخت دستگاههای قابل حمل مانند دماسنجها، ترمومترها، وزنسنجها، اتوماسیون منازل و سایر ابزارهای قابل حمل مورد استفاده قرار میگیرد.
مزایای آیسی AT89C52:
- کارایی بالا: این آیسی دارای یک واحد پردازشی 8 بیتی با سرعت بالا است که قادر به اجرای برنامههای پیچیده و کنترلی است.
- حافظه برنامهریزی بزرگ: این آیسی دارای حافظه برنامهریزی Flash با ظرفیت 8 کیلوبایت است که امکان ذخیره برنامههای کاربردی بزرگ را فراهم میکند.
- حافظه داده مناسب: این آیسی دارای حافظه داده RAM با ظرفیت 256 بایت است که برای ذخیره دادههای موقتی در حین اجرای برنامه استفاده میشود.
- پورتهای چندگانه: این آیسی دارای 4 پورت ورودی/خروجی دیجیتال است که قابلیت اتصال و کنترل دستگاههای خارجی را فراهم میکند.
- رابطهای ارتباطی متنوع: این آیسی دارای رابط سریال UART و رابط SPI است که امکان ارتباط با دستگاههای خارجی و ارسال و دریافت داده را فراهم میکند.
- تایمرها: این آیسی دارای تایمرهای داخلی با ویژگیهای مختلف است که قابلیت کنترل زمانی و رویدادهای زمانی را فراهم میکند.
- امکانات کاربردی دیگر: این آیسی دارای ویژگیهایی نظیر تولید سیگنال PWM برای کنترل سرعت موتورها و دستگاههای دیگر، قابلیت تولید سیگنالهای صوتی، قابلیت کنترل توابع دیجیتال و آنالوگ و سایر امکانات کاربردی دیگر است.
معایبآیسی AT89C52:
- محدودیت حافظه: ظرفیت حافظه برنامهریزی و حافظه داده در این آیسی محدود است و در برخی برنامهها نیاز به حافظه بیشتری وجود دارد.
- کارایی محدود واحد پردازشی: با وجود اینکهاین آیسی دارای واحد پردازشی 8 بیتی با کارایی قابل قبولی است، در برخی برنامههای پیچیدهتر و نیازمند پردازش محاسباتی پیچیده ممکن است کارایی آن کمتر از انتظارات باشد.
- نبود حافظه EEPROM داخلی: این آیسی دارای حافظه برنامهریزی Flash است که قابلیت برنامهریزی و پاک کردن مجدد دارد، اما حافظه EEPROM داخلی برای ذخیره دادههای غیر قابل تغییر ندارد.
- محدودیت تعداد پورتهای ورودی/خروجی: این آیسی دارای 4 پورت ورودی/خروجی است که در برخی برنامهها نیاز به تعداد بیشتری پورت ورودی/خروجی وجود دارد.
- قدرت پردازشی محدود برای برنامههای پیچیده: در برخی برنامههای پیچیده و نیازمند پردازشهای محاسباتی پیچیده، قدرت پردازشی این آیسی ممکن است کافی نباشد و نیاز به یک میکروکنترلر با قدرت بالاتر داشته باشید.
- محدودیت در پشتیبانی از امکانات پیشرفته: نسخه این آیسی دارای برخی محدودیتها در پشتیبانی از امکانات پیشرفتهتری نظیر USB، Ethernet و نمایشگرهای گرافیکی است.
مشخصات فنی آیسی AT89C52:
- معماری: معماری 8 بیتی
- واحد پردازشی: واحد پردازشی سازگار با MCS-51 با سرعت عملکرد بالا
- فرکانس سیستم: توانایی کار در فرکانسهای مختلف، معمولاً 12 مگاهرتز
- حافظه برنامهریزی: حافظه برنامهریزی Flash با ظرفیت 8 کیلوبایت
- حافظه داده: حافظه داده RAM با ظرفیت 256 بایت
- حافظه EEPROM: فاقد حافظه EEPROM داخلی
- پورتهای ورودی/خروجی: 4 پورت ورودی/خروجی دیجیتال قابل پیکربندی
- رابطهای ارتباطی: رابط سریال UART، رابط SPI
- تایمرها: دارای تایمرهای داخلی با ویژگیهای مختلف
- مدار ADC: برخی نسخهها دارای مبدل آنالوگ به دیجیتال (ADC) هستند.
- مدار PWM: برخی نسخهها دارای تولیدکننده سیگنال PWM هستند.
- ولتاژ تغذیه: 5 ولت
- مصرف توان: مصرف توان کم
- پشتیبانی از برنامهریزی: قابلیت برنامهریزی و پاک کردن مجدد حافظه برنامهریزی
پرسش های متداول برای آیسی AT89C52:
- آیا این آیسی از رابطهای ارتباطی خاصی پشتیبانی میکند؟
بله، این آیسی دارای رابط سریال UART و رابط SPI است که میتوانید از آنها برای ارتباط با سایر دستگاهها استفاده کنید.
- چه میزان حافظه برنامهریزی در این آیسی وجود دارد؟
این آیسی دارای حافظه برنامهریزی Flash با ظرفیت 8 کیلوبایت است.
- آیا این آیسی دارای حافظه داده (RAM) است؟
بله، این آیسی دارای حافظه داده با ظرفیت 256 بایت است.
- آیا این آیسی دارای مبدل آنالوگ به دیجیتال (ADC) است؟
بعضی نسخههای این آیسی دارای مبدل آنالوگ به دیجیتال (ADC) هستند. با استفاده از این مبدل، میتوانید سیگنالهای آنالوگ را به صورت دیجیتال دریافت کنید.
- چه تعداد پورت ورودی/خروجی در این آیسی وجود دارد؟
این آیسی دارای 4 پورت ورودی/خروجی دیجیتال است که میتوانید آنها را برای ارتباط با سایر اجزا و دستگاهها استفاده کنید.
- آیا این آیسی قابلیت تولید سیگنال PWM دارد؟
بعضی نسخههایاین آیسی دارای تولیدکننده سیگنال PWM هستند. با استفاده از این ویژگی، میتوانید سیگنالهای PWM را تولید کرده و کنترل کنید.
- آیا این آیسی قابلیت برنامهریزی و پاک کردن مجدد حافظه برنامهریزی را دارد؟
بله، این آیسی قابلیت برنامهریزی و پاک کردن مجدد حافظه برنامهریزی را دارد، که این امکان را به شما میدهد برنامههای جدید را به آن بارگذاری کنید یا حافظه را پاک کنید.
- آیااین آیسی قابلیت کار در فرکانسهای مختلف دارد؟
بله، این آیسی قابلیت کار در فرکانسهای مختلف دارد، اما فرکانس معمولی آن حدود 12 مگاهرتز است.
- چه ولتاژ تغذیهای برای این آیسی لازم است؟
این آیسی نیاز به ولتاژ تغذیه 5 ولت دارد.
- آیا این آیسی مصرف توان کمی دارد؟
بله، این آیسی مصرف توان کمی دارد، که این امر برای کاربردهایی که نیاز به مصرف توان پایین دارند، مفید است.
342,300 تومان
موجود










نقد و بررسیها
هنوز بررسیای ثبت نشده است.